I designed this holder because I've lost my original etrex holder. Actually, I've lost only the clip that is fastened to the back of the device.
I found a 3D clip to be printed but I didn't find it sturdy enough for heavy vibration and also because that the 4-10 bolt that is required is also difficult to find, so I designed this one, that is very strong and it uses a commonly available materials.
Printing:
5 external layers; 80% fill; PLA
Other items needed:
One of those VGA cable fasteners, easy to find;
Bolt and nut (3/16" x 1") - I used stainless steel. You may use metric / steel.
A small washer, depending on the size of your VGA fastener.
I used a 3mm A316 (stainless steel) welding rod for the hinge pin. You my use a piece of wire or equivalent.
